RVTY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2020 in Review

597 of the 5,651 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Revvity (RVTY) for Q4 2020, worth a combined $15.6B — up 22% from $12.8B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 113 funds opened new RVTY positions and 42 closed out — a net gain of 71 holders — while 202 added to existing stakes and 191 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Fidelity Investments, adding an estimated $166M. The largest seller was T. Rowe Price Associates, cutting an estimated $300M.
